Let A = (0, 12) and B = (25, 12). If possible, find coordinates for a point P on the x-axis that makes angle APB a right angle.

Since any right triangle formed between points A, B, and a point on thee x-axis would have it's longest side, or hypotenuse, as AB, with a length of 25, there is more than one point P along the x-axis that could form a right angle APB. One of those points is (9,0). This would give side AP a length of 15, and side PB a length of 20, forming a right triangle, verified using the pythagorean theorum, 25^2 = 15^2 + 20^2 or 625 = 225 + 400.
